Mississauga, ON - On November 14, 2019, the Travel Industry Council of Ontario’s (TICO) Board of Directors approved a payment from the Travel Industry Compensation Fund in the amount of $1,713.74 to assist two consumers who did not receive travel services for which they had paid. The payments were due to the failure of Adria Airways located in Slovenia ($1,330.43) that ceased operations on September 30, 2019 and Wow Airlines located in Reykjavik, Iceland ($383.31) that ceased operations on March 28, 2019.

The Ontario Travel Industry Compensation Fund is wholly-financed by the industry to protect consumers who do not receive the travel services for which they paid, due to the insolvency or bankruptcy of an Ontario-registered travel agency or travel wholesaler or due to the cessation of an end supplier airline or cruise line. The Fund only covers consumers who have booked through an Ontario-registered travel agent. The Fund is administered by the Travel Industry Council of Ontario, a not-for-profit corporation.
